BISHOP Chiedza Nkiwane has encouraged congregations to build good marriages so as to create a peaceful world. OWN CORRESPONDENT

Speaking at the Gracious Women and Husband Agape Fellowship International (Gwahafi) 30th anniversary at the Large City Hall car park on Saturday, Nkiwane advised people to live according to the Bible.

“People should love each other as Jesus loved us,” he said.

“A good marriage produces good teachers and governments. When marriage is functional there is peace in the world.”

Nkiwane told women to be exemplary and trustworthy in order to save their marriages.

“A good woman must look good, taste good, act as a queen and must be a loving woman,” he continued.

“There should be a lifestyle of worshipping God in a woman.”

Nkiwane encouraged young people to go to Gwahafi so as to be taught how to be good wives and husbands.

“Young ladies, Gwahafi is a place for you, a brother should know that a good wife comes from God,” he said.

Bishop Japhet Nkiwane urged men to love their families unconditionally.

“A good man should represent the image of Jesus Christ,” he said.gods-guide-for-marriage

“He should give his true love to his family and create time with his family.”

Speaking at the same function, bishop Joshua Mapanzure encouraged all households to enjoy their marriages.

“It is our desire that each and every household be impacted by the teaching of Gwahafi,” he said.

“Marriages must be encouraged by objectives, God is the designer of all marriages.

“We call upon all families to come and be taught how to build their homes.”

Gwahafi celebrated its 30 years of existence in promoting and strengthening marriages of the Zimbabwean families.
